New Planar 19" LCD...
PE 190, called their "value" line... might be good for traders.
1. No frills. No USB, pivot, or speakers... analog only
2. 600:1, 300 nits, 1280 x 1024, 25ms
3. Thin bezel
$599.00

I bought two of the 19" LCD Planars about a year ago and have had trouble free performance. At the time I bought them for about $600 each off of eBay - they were retailing for over $800 at the time. I got the version that has stereo speakers, DVI and analog inputs, etc.
I believe you can find Planar monitors at several online stores including CDW, etc.
